How to use synchronized in java
Web12 apr. 2024 · Predefined Methods. These are also known as standard library methods since they’re already defined within the Java libraries. To use them, we only need to call … Web28 mrt. 2024 · We can create a thread-safe version of incrementCounter () in another way by making it a synchronized method: public synchronized void incrementCounter() { counter += 1 ; } Copy We've created a synchronized method by prefixing the method signature with the synchronized keyword.
How to use synchronized in java
Did you know?
Web28 jun. 2024 · This method accepts a List which could be any implementation of the List interface e.g. ArrayList, LinkedList, and returns a synchronized (thread-safe) list backed by the specified list. So you can also use this technique to make LinkedList synchronized and thread-safe in Java. WebSynchronized method is used to lock an object for any shared resource. When a thread invokes a synchronized method, it automatically acquires the lock for that object and …
WebSynchronized Block in Java Synchronized block can be used to perform synchronization on any specific resource of the method. Suppose we have 50 lines … Web11 apr. 2024 · Test and Debug. Finally, one of the best ways to avoid deadlock in concurrent systems is to test and debug your OOP classes thoroughly and regularly. …
WebI have a single FileScanner Thread that adds new files in a list and multiple FileParser Threads that get new files and each parses its own files. for synchronization sake, I … Web14 apr. 2024 · 锁其实就是一个对象,随便哪一个都可以,Java中所有的对象都是锁,换句话说,Java中所有对象都可以成为锁。. 这次我们主要聊的是synchronized锁升级的套路. …
Web12 apr. 2024 · This is how we would use synchronized: Java synchronized(LOCK) { // safe code } LOCK.lock(); try { // safe code } finally { LOCK.unlock(); The first disadvantage of ReentrantLockis the...
Web12 apr. 2024 · We knew the synchronized collections are thread-safe. But, Sometime, They may not behave as you might expect when other thread can concurrently modify the … ken paxton gay rightsWeb8 apr. 2024 · Java provides several mechanisms for synchronizing threads, including: Synchronized methods: Only one thread can execute a synchronized method at a time. Synchronized statements: Only one thread can execute a synchronized block of code at a … ken paxton religious affiliationWebA synchronized collection in Java is a thread-safe version of a regular collection that ensures only one thread can modify the collection at a time. The java... ken paxton federal chargesWebJava provides the mechanism of synchronization using the synchronized blocks. We declare all synchronized blocks in Java are using a synchronized keyword. A block that … is ice skating a good exerciseWeb5 jul. 2009 · Synchronized keyword in Java has to do with thread-safety, that is, when multiple threads read or write the same variable. This can happen directly (by … kenpcgames facebookWebAndroid : What does synchronized()/wait()/notifyAll() do in Java?To Access My Live Chat Page, On Google, Search for "hows tech developer connect"As I promise... ken paxton god has a planWeb12 apr. 2024 · Which of the following method is static and synchronized in JDBC API? a. getConnection ( ) b. prepareCall () c. executeUpdate ( ) d. executeQuery () Assignment 1. Complete the code segment to insert the following data using prepared statement in the existing table ‘PLAYERS’. Solution: is ice salt bad for dogs